The first ever College Football Playoff game is officially in the books, and with that, we now know who one of the teams are that will be playing for the national championship next Monday night. With their win in the Rose Bowl over the defending national champion Florida State Seminoles, the Oregon Ducks will play for it all.
Oregon kept their huge momentum rolling on Thursday as they dismantled the Seminoles, making the victory look rather easy. There were not a lot of people who thought that Oregon would give the Noles this bad of a beating, however Florida State did not help themselves in any fashion with all the mistakes they made.
Now that Oregon has this win out of the way, they will now move on to next Monday night in Dallas, where they will play the winner of the Sugar Bowl, which will be either the Ohio State Buckeyes or the Alabama Crimson Tide. That game is set to kick off a little after 9 PM ET on Thursday night.
